Output 3b739896c0de953c15e56e2a3600e3351b05f2c716a5e097c54def8e6664f4d8:0

value
26594539
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f657b177d0d4e6e3ff60bbd3421757cbdbecbf5b OP_EQUAL
address
MWMhWeqh5oZU5Dh2WmBiG4eUKTQRi3tJLt
transaction
3b739896c0de953c15e56e2a3600e3351b05f2c716a5e097c54def8e6664f4d8
spent
true